FSMIP is AMS's point of contact for guidance and assistance in developing proposals, submitting applications, and meeting the administrative and reporting requirements involved in managing a funded project. FSMIP's principal responsibilities are to:
- Convey suggestions or recommendations to the States regarding possible marketing projects, and encourage multi-State or regional marketing projects.
- Help arrange for specialized technical assistance from AMS and other USDA agencies in developing FSMIP proposals and conducting approved projects.
- Establish and conduct appropriate internal review and evaluation procedures for project proposals and funding requests.
- Make recommendations to the AMS Administrator regarding grant awards.
- Review progress reports, final reports, requests for reimbursement and final financial statements.
- Post completed projects on the FSMIP website, and disseminate project findings at appropriate meetings and conferences.
- Conduct spot reviews of project-related expenditures and assess project activities during on-site visits.
- Help plan and participate in marketing workshops, conferences, and other forums to facilitate interaction among State project leaders, USDA representatives, and industry marketing organizations.
